Business Analyst Jobs in Nigeria: Opportunities and Career Insights

In recent years, the demand for business analyst jobs in Nigeria has grown significantly. With businesses seeking to make data-driven decisions, the role of a business analyst (BA) has become essential across industries such as finance, logistics, FMCG, and tech. For professionals looking to build a career in analytics, understanding the job landscape in Nigeria is critical.

Who is a Business Analyst?

A business analyst is a professional who bridges the gap between business needs and technology solutions. They analyze processes, identify improvement opportunities, and propose solutions that enhance efficiency and profitability. In Nigeria, BAs are increasingly hired to support projects in sectors like banking, manufacturing, e-commerce, and logistics.

Core Responsibilities in Business Analyst Jobs in Nigeria

Key responsibilities of a business analyst in Nigeria typically include:

  • Gathering and documenting business requirements.

  • Conducting market and data analysis to identify trends.

  • Collaborating with stakeholders and IT teams to design solutions.

  • Monitoring project progress and ensuring solutions meet business objectives.

  • Providing insights to improve operational efficiency.

These responsibilities highlight why business analyst jobs in Nigeria are vital for companies aiming to maintain competitiveness in a rapidly evolving business environment.

Skills Required for Business Analyst Jobs in Nigeria

To succeed in these roles, professionals need a mix of technical and soft skills. Essential skills include:

  • Data Analysis: Proficiency in Excel, SQL, Power BI, or Tableau.

  • Problem Solving: Ability to evaluate challenges and propose actionable solutions.

  • Communication: Strong reporting and stakeholder management skills.

  • Project Management: Understanding of methodologies like Agile and Scrum.

Employers value candidates who combine analytical skills with a practical understanding of Nigerian business dynamics.

Industries Hiring Business Analysts in Nigeria

Several industries in Nigeria actively recruit business analysts:

  • Banking & Financial Services: Risk assessment, process optimization, and reporting.

  • FMCG & Retail: Supply chain analysis and sales forecasting.

  • Technology & E-Commerce: Product analytics, market research, and customer insights.

  • Logistics & Trade: Operational efficiency, cost analysis, and strategic planning.

For professionals seeking business analyst jobs in Nigeria, targeting these industries can increase chances of securing high-value roles.

Career Growth and Salary Expectations

Business analyst roles in Nigeria offer strong career growth. Entry-level BAs typically earn between ₦150,000 – ₦250,000 per month, while mid-level analysts can earn ₦300,000 – ₦500,000. Senior analysts and business intelligence managers can earn above ₦700,000 per month, reflecting their experience and strategic contribution.

Investing in certifications like CBAP, PMI-PBA, or business intelligence tools can accelerate career progression.
